[Pawno-Урок]Основные команды SAMP 0.3c
|
|
Дата: 21.01.2011, Пятница, 09:29:17 | Сообщение # $NUMBER
Группа: Пользователи
Сообщений: 30
Спасибо, ошибку не выдало, я думал выдаст.
|
|
|
Дата: 23.01.2011, Воскресенье, 16:46:29 | Сообщение # $NUMBER
Группа: Пользователи
Сообщений: 2
D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(48) : warning 235: public function lacks forward declaration (symbol "UpdateTime") D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(315) : warning 217: loose indentation D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(398) : warning 217: loose indentation D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(404) : warning 217: loose indentation D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(405) : warning 217: loose indentation D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(428) : warning 235: public function lacks forward declaration (symbol "UpdateTextDraw") D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(553) : warning 217: loose indentation D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(553) : error 017: undefined symbol "cmd" D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(559) : warning 217: loose indentation D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(562) : error 017: undefined symbol "sendername" D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(562) : error 017: undefined symbol "sendername" D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(562) : error 029: invalid expression, assumed zero D:\HaWk69\Скриптинг\моды\CallofDuty.pwn(562) : fatal error 107: too many error messages on one line Compilation aborted.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ase Добавлено (23.01.2011, 16:46:29) --------------------------------------------- че делать?
|
|
|
Дата: 23.01.2011, Воскресенье, 17:37:58 | Сообщение # $NUMBER
Группа: Удаленные
Сообщений:
forward UpdateTime(); forward UpdateTextDraw(); new cmd[128]; cmd = strtok(cmdtext, idx); new sendername[64];
|
|
|
Дата: 23.01.2011, Воскресенье, 20:20:05 | Сообщение # $NUMBER
Группа: Пользователи
Сообщений: 2
не понел? у меня при компилировании павно крашится вылетаел
|
|
|
Дата: 24.01.2011, Понедельник, 10:49:52 | Сообщение # $NUMBER
Группа: Проверенные
Сообщений: 263
Hawook, рассия спик плиз. Что крашит там у тебя? Енрико тебе уже написал, решение твоей проблемы.
|
|
|
Дата: 29.01.2011, Суббота, 18:38:07 | Сообщение # $NUMBER
Группа: Проверенные
Сообщений: 84
Помогите пожалуйста выдаёт такие ошибки: D:\CrysisR\нероРП\gamemodes\sss.pwn(14290) : warning 206: redundant test: constant expression is non-zero D:\CrysisR\нероРП\gamemodes\sss.pwn(14307) : warning 206: redundant test: constant expression is non-zero D:\модоРП\gamemodes\мод.pwn(14324) : warning 206: redundant test: constant expression is non-zero D:\модоРП\gamemodes\мод.pwn(14343) : error 017: undefined symbol "SetPlayerAttachedObject" D:\модоРП\gamemodes\мод.pwn(14349) : error 017: undefined symbol "RemovePlayerAttachedObject" D:\модоРП\gamemodes\мод.pwn(25016) : warning 215: expression has no effect D:\модоРП\gamemodes\мод.pwn(30103) : warning 219: local variable "giveplayerid" shadows a variable at a preceding level D:\модоРП\gamemodes\мод.pwn(45148) : warning 203: symbol is never used: "GetPointDistanceToPointExMorph"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ase 2 Errors. Добавлено (29.01.2011, 18:38:07) --------------------------------------------- Всё решил проблему)
|
|
|
Дата: 20.02.2011, Воскресенье, 11:46:54 | Сообщение # $NUMBER
Группа: Пользователи
Сообщений: 24
Вставил сис-му двигателя, но когда садишся в машину всё ровно спокойно едеш.. тоесть заводить её не надо и глушить.. а исправить?
|
|
|
Дата: 24.02.2011, Четверг, 14:08:50 | Сообщение # $NUMBER
Группа: Проверенные
Сообщений: 80
Quote (Hawook) не понел? у меня при компилировании павно крашится вылетаел У меня тоже крэш,отчёт об ошибке ><
|
|
|
Дата: 24.03.2011, Четверг, 20:15:08 | Сообщение # $NUMBER
Группа: Пользователи
Сообщений: 10
Disket@, вот решение проблемы:Code #define VEHICLE_PARAMS_OFF 0 //Активировать #define VEHICLE_PARAMS_ON 1 //Дезактивировать Вставляй в начало мода.
|
|
|
Дата: 29.03.2011, Вторник, 12:09:46 | Сообщение # $NUMBER
Группа: Проверенные
Сообщений: 80
Code if(strcmp(cmd, "/trunkopen", true) == 0)//Îòêðûòü áàãàæíèê { if(IsPlayerConnected(playerid)) { for(new i = 0; i < MAX_VEHICLES; i++) { new Float:x,Float:y,Float:z; GetVehiclePos(i,x,y,z); if (PlayerToPoint(4, playerid,x,y,z)) { if(!IsPlayerInAnyVehicle(playerid)) { SendClientMessage(playerid,COLOR_GREY," Òû íå â òðàíñïîðòå!"); return 1; } if(TrunkInfo[i][tOpened] == 1) { SendClientMessage(playerid,COLOR_GREY," Òû çàêðûë áàãàæíèê!"); GetPlayerName(playerid, sendername, sizeof(sendername)); format(string, sizeof(string), "* %s çàêðûë áàãàæíèê.", sendername); 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); TrunkInfo[i][tOpened] = 0; return 1; } if(TrunkInfo[i][tOpened] == 0) new vid = GetPlayerVehicleID(playerid); if(vid != INVALID_VEHICLE_ID) { SendClientMessage(playerid,COLOR_GREY," Òû îòêðûë áàãàæíèê!"); GetPlayerName(playerid, sendername, sizeof(sendername)); format(string, sizeof(string), "* %s îòêðûë áàãàæíèê.", sendername); 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); TrunkInfo[i][tOpened] = 1; return 1; } } } } return 1; } Кто-нибудь сделайте чтоб багажник открывался и закрывался когда его открываешь/закрыавешь
|
|
|
Дата: 01.04.2011, Пятница, 04:58:20 | Сообщение # $NUMBER
Группа: Пользователи
Сообщений: 1
Сорри, что пишу не по теме, но возник такой вопрос:Какая команда или что-то ещё чтобы ставить объекты на игроков как на samp-rp...
|
|
|
Дата: 05.06.2011, Воскресенье, 20:49:03 | Сообщение # $NUMBER
Группа: Проверенные
Сообщений: 80
new engine,lights,alarm,doors,bonnet,boot,objective; if(strcmp(cmd, "/hoodon",true) == 0) { new vid = GetPlayerVehicleID(playerid); if(vid != INVALID_VEHICLE_ID) { GetPlayerName(playerid, sendername, sizeof(sendername)); GetVehicleParamsEx(vid,engine,lights,alarm,doors,bonnet,boot,objective); SetVehicleParamsEx(vid,engine,lights,alarm,doors,VEHICLE_PARAMS_ON,boot,objective); format(string, sizeof(string), "* %s открыл капот.", sendername); 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); } return 1; } if(strcmp(cmd, "/hoodoff",true) == 0) { new vid = GetPlayerVehicleID(playerid); if(vid != INVALID_VEHICLE_ID) { GetPlayerName(playerid, sendername, sizeof(sendername)); GetVehicleParamsEx(vid,engine,lights,alarm,doors,bonnet,boot,objective); SetVehicleParamsEx(vid,engine,lights,alarm,doors,VEHICLE_PARAMS_OFF,boot,objective); format(string, sizeof(string), "* %s закрыл капот.", sendername); ProxDetector(30.0, playerid, string, CO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E,COLOR_PURPLE); }
Это крашит павно,у меня вообще 0.3с функции павно крашат,почему? Может я кому скину,проверите?Добавлено (05.06.2011, 20:49:03) --------------------------------------------- И ешё,кто может прописать мне /start и /stop для крим лайфа?А то я не могу всё ошибки выдаёт
|
|
|
Дата: 08.06.2011, Среда, 13:04:20 | Сообщение # $NUMBER
Группа: Гл. Модераторы
Сообщений: 220
FFFUUU
попробуй так вот сама команда Code if (strcmp("/start", cmdtext, true) == 0) { if(zavodis[playerid] == 0) { if(GetPlayerVehicleID(playerid) != INVALID_VEHICLE_ID) { if(GetPlayerState(playerid) == PLAYER_STATE_DRIVER) { GetVehicleParamsEx(GetPlayerVehicleID(playerid),engine,lights,alarm,doors,bonnet,boot,objective); SetVehicleParamsEx(GetPlayerVehicleID(playerid) ,VEHICLE_PARAMS_ON,VEHICLE_PARAMS_ON,alarm,doors,bonnet,boot,objective); zavodis[playerid] = 1; } } } else if(zavodis[playerid] == 1) { if(GetPlayerVehicleID(playerid) != INVALID_VEHICLE_ID) { if(GetPlayerState(playerid) == PLAYER_STATE_DRIVER) { GetVehicleParamsEx(GetPlayerVehicleID(playerid),engine,lights,alarm,doors,bonnet,boot,objective); SetVehicleParamsEx(GetPlayerVehicleID(playerid),VEHICLE_PARAMS_OFF,VEHICLE_PARAMS_OFF,alarm,doors,bonnet,boot,objective); zavodis[playerid] = 0; } } } return 1; }
потом в public OnPlayerKeyStateChange(playerid, newkeys,oldkeys) добафь это Code if (newkeys == 512) { OnPlayerCommandText(playerid,"/start"); } за место 512 постафь ту клавишу на которую будет заводится и глушится
|
|
|
Дата: 08.06.2011, Среда, 18:47:48 | Сообщение # $NUMBER
Группа: Проверенные
Сообщений: 80
Скомпилилось без ошибок,но все равно морозит,и старт не размораживает.Походу что-то в начале самом без старта морозит..Добавлено (08.06.2011, 18:38:19) --------------------------------------------- А вот Code if (newkeys == 512) { OnPlayerCommandText(playerid,"/start"); }
Крашит павно((Добавлено (08.06.2011, 18:47:48) --------------------------------------------- Мб я кину тебе мод а ты разберешься?
|
|
|
Дата: 08.06.2011, Среда, 21:15:39 | Сообщение # $NUMBER
Группа: VIP
Сообщений: 1021
romap777, тебе же сказали что, вместо Code Code if (newkeys == [color=red]512[/color]) Нужно поставь ид свой кнопки. и может быть после этого не будет крашить павно
|
|
|